Subject: Re: [PATCH v3 05/15] PCI/AER: Add CXL PCIe port correctable error support in AER service driver

> The AER service driver supports handling downstream port protocol errors in
> restricted CXL host (RCH) mode also known as CXL1.1. It needs the same
> functionality for CXL PCIe ports operating in virtual hierarchy (VH)
> mode.[1]
> 
> CXL and PCIe protocol error handling have different requirements that
> necessitate a separate handling path. The AER service driver may try to
> recover PCIe uncorrectable non-fatal errors (UCE). The same recovery is not
> suitable for CXL PCIe port devices because of potential for system memory
> corruption. Instead, CXL protocol error handling must use a kernel panic
> in the case of a fatal or non-fatal UCE. The AER driver's PCIe error
> handling does not panic the kernel in response to a UCE.
> 
> Introduce a separate path for CXL protocol error handling in the AER
> service driver. This will allow CXL protocol errors to use CXL specific
> handling instead of PCIe handling. Add the CXL specific changes without
> affecting or adding functionality in the PCIe handling.
> 
> Make this update alongside the existing downstream port RCH error handling
> logic, extending support to CXL PCIe ports in VH mode.
> 
> is_internal_error() is currently limited by CONFIG_PCIEAER_CXL kernel
> config. Update is_internal_error()'s function declaration such that it is
> always available regardless if CONFIG_PCIEAER_CXL kernel config is enabled
> or disabled.
> 
> The uncorrectable error (UCE) handling will be added in a future patch.
> 
> [1] CXL 3.1 Spec, 12.2.2 CXL Root Ports, Downstream Switch Ports, and
> Upstream Switch Ports

I took another look and so a question inline.

Jonathan

>  static int cxl_rch_handle_error_iter(struct pci_dev *dev, void *data)
>  {
>  	struct aer_err_info *info = (struct aer_err_info *)data;
> @@ -1033,14 +1032,23 @@ static int cxl_rch_handle_error_iter(struct pci_dev *dev, void *data)
>  
>  static void cxl_handle_error(struct pci_dev *dev, struct aer_err_info *info)
>  {
> -	/*
> -	 * Internal errors of an RCEC indicate an AER error in an
> -	 * RCH's downstream port. Check and handle them in the CXL.mem
> -	 * device driver.
> -	 */
> -	if (pci_pcie_type(dev) == PCI_EXP_TYPE_RC_EC &&
> -	    is_internal_error(info))
> +	if (pci_pcie_type(dev) == PCI_EXP_TYPE_RC_EC)
>  		pcie_walk_rcec(dev, cxl_rch_handle_error_iter, info);
> +
> +	if (info->severity == AER_CORRECTABLE) {
> +		struct pci_driver *pdrv = dev->driver;
> +		int aer = dev->aer_cap;
> +
> +		if (aer)

How do we get here with no aer?

On a PCIe device AER is optional, but not I think on a CXL device
(I can't find the text but there is a change log entry that says
to clarify that it is required for CXL devices)

Maybe the optionality is why the PCIe code has this check.

Anyhow, I don't really mind keeping it, was just curious.

> +			pci_write_config_dword(dev, aer + PCI_ERR_COR_STATUS,
> +					       info->status);
> +
> +		if (pdrv && pdrv->cxl_err_handler &&
> +		    pdrv->cxl_err_handler->cor_error_detected)
> +			pdrv->cxl_err_handler->cor_error_detected(dev);
> +
> +		pcie_clear_device_status(dev);
> +	}
>  }
